Job Description:
Job Description Job Description POSITION SUMMARY: Responsible
for performing Diagnostic Ultrasound examinations in accordance
with established policies and procedures under general supervision.
Rotating call for weekends and holidays. This is a safety sensitive
position. Position Accountabilities: Performs ultrasonic diagnostic
procedures of specified body areas by properly positioning patients
and locating/scanning areas for interpretation as directed by the
physician or radiologist. Required knowledge of abdominal, ob-gyn,
breast, vascular, and small part ultrasounds. Explains procedures
to patients and/or family members ensuring cooperation and optimum
test results and to reduce anxiety. Demonstrates knowledge of
picture archiving and communication systems (PACS). Schedules
patients as needed and ensures patients receive adequate service.
Maintains ultrasound equipment by performing scheduled
cleanings/tests and documents results. Contacts supervisor of
malfunctioning equipment to get instructions about contacting
service personnel. Performs other related duties as directed in
order to support the achievement of established goals and
objectives. Responds to emergency call backs within recommended
time frame (45-minute response time) Problem Solving/Challenges:
Individual is responsible for performing diagnostic ultrasound
examinations. Equipment malfunctions present problems in achieving
this responsibility. Incumbent must utilize various positioning
techniques in order to capture specific areas on film. Failure to
properly scan patients results in repeated scan and ultimately
inconveniencing physicians and patients. Decision Making: Incumbent
acts in accordance with hospital policies and procedures.
Discretion must be used in several areas such as patient care and
scheduling. The technologist should be able to have good management
skills and be able to make clear decisions in regard to patient
care. Scan interpretations are governed by the Director. Director
is contacted regarding equipment malfunctions, supply requests, and
any unusual situations that depart from standard policies and
procedures. Minimum Qualifications: Satisfactory completion of a
formal Ultrasound training program or equivalent training
Registered or Registry Eligible by the American Registry of
Diagnostic Medical Sonographers (ARDMS), American Registry of
Radiologic Technologist (ARRT) or Cardiovascular Credentialing
International (CCI). Must be ARDMS, ARRT (S), CCI registered within
one (1) year of hire date and prefer registry in Vascular
Technology within two (2) years. BLS Interpersonal communication
skills in order to effectively instruct patients and maintain
cooperative working relationship with co-workers.
